Description

We’re looking for a Associate Creative Director (Design) with a passion for retail and a keen eye for art direction to join the online/offline retail team at Ring. This role is focused on delivering impactful brand work across our product launches, seasonal campaigns and all other retail touchpoints for our biggest retail partners in the US. We are looking for someone who can design for both digital and print, including complex 3-dimensional structures, while also helping evolve our retail standards. You will set the look and feel for our brand campaigns and help visually communicate complex product stories and features across a wide range of products for the brand.

You’ll collaborate closely with channel marketers, marketing managers, production, brand designers, and product partners to bring intuitive, visually engaging solutions to life. Your work will help customers understand and connect with Ring’s mission of making neighborhoods safer.

Key job respon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end retail design projects and translate complex ideas and features into clear and impactful shopping experiences for the brand.
  • Design engaging assets across Rings retail marketing campaigns for online/offline and events.
  • Understand customer research, A/B testing, and behavioral data so it can inform design decisions.
  • Conduct site visits and audits to evaluate existing retail spaces, recommend improvements, and maintain consistency across locations.
  • Present work to leadership and wider teams with a clear strategic point of view.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with marketing, channel, production, and manage external vendors/contractors to deliver cohesive and on-brand retail experiences.
  • Stay ahead of industry trends, materials, and technologies to introduce innovative design solutions that enhance shopper engagement and drive business results.
  • Define and evolve Ring’s growing Retail standards, ensuring reuse and consistency where appropriate.
